I think we better keep both struct rte_ring_debug_stats and rte_mempool_debug_stats
as __rte_cache_aligned.
Both are on a per core basis and can be used at run-time
(when RTE_LIBRTE_RING_DEBUG/RTE_LIBRTE_MEMPOOL_DEBUG=y),
and not supposed to be shared by different cores.
